Ti stai perdendo delle opportunità di trading:
- App di trading gratuite
- Oltre 8.000 segnali per il copy trading
- Notizie economiche per esplorare i mercati finanziari
Registrazione
Accedi
Accetti la politica del sito e le condizioni d’uso
Se non hai un account, registrati
Molte persone l'hanno imparato in 4. Hanno solo preso il codice e l'hanno analizzato. Potrebbero anche prendere intuitivamente qualcosa di pronto e rielaborarlo per se stessi. Anche su questo forum si consiglia di studiare subito la programmazione in condizioni reali, suddividendo subito i compiti concreti sull'esempio delle proprie idee. Non solo imparare tutto a memoria. E hanno avuto successo. Ciò che era accattivante e coinvolgente, non c'era bisogno di scrivere tutto da zero e la comprensione è arrivata nel processo. Ha anche risparmiato molto tempo. Ora stai dicendo che sb è un male per un principiante. A quale altro male prenderà in considerazione tutte le implementazioni che gli interessano, con l'obiettivo di padroneggiarle e rifarle per sé. Non ha altro male.
Ora è necessario studiare ogni pezzo di questo codice per arrivare all'essenza - per trovare codice simile e rifarlo, anche se nell'essenza delle azioni di cambiamento logico è necessario molto poco.
Ilnur, hai sia ragione che torto, come il gatto di Schrodinger.
Sì, MQL4 è più facile. L'ho usato, per esempio, per scrivere una versione funzionante di VisSim per 2 settimane, avendo solo una conoscenza di base della programmazione. Ma non possiamo stare fermi, altrimenti MQ perderà semplicemente la competizione con lo sviluppo della tecnologia dell'informazione. Ho visto molti programmatori dei vecchi computer sovietici, che davanti ai miei occhi si sono trasformati in un pazzo, non essendo in grado di padroneggiare la programmazione in architettura Windows, e sul nostro posto di lavoro sono semplicemente passati nella categoria dei caricatori e degli impiegati.
Quelli che non vogliono programmare, che studino Matlab o VisSim e basta.
Per quanto riguarda la comunità passata, sì, ci sono stati dibattiti interessanti, ma mano sul cuore, sul nulla. La gente si faceva saltare in aria in meccanica quantistica, presentando idee mostruose e ridicole della fisica classica e difendendole. È interessante da leggere, ma non serve a niente. Quindi, non avendo padronanza della teoria dei quanti, queste persone si sono calmate e non vengono più sul forum. E fanno bene - lasciateli giocare a domino, non c'è bisogno di disturbarli.
1-Sì, MQL4 è più facile. Ho scritto una versione funzionante di VisSim in 2 settimane con solo conoscenze di base di programmazione.
2-Ma non si può stare fermi, altrimenti MQ perderà stupidamente nella competizione con l'avanzare della tecnologia informatica.
Dovete lasciare MQL4 per sempre, non chiuderlo completamente. E MQL5 - lasciamolo sviluppare per i professionisti.
Nessuno parla di impossibilità. La conversazione riguarda un'altra cosa, non la ripeterò nemmeno. Qui già un fisico quantistico ha espresso la sua opinione, non un geek. Di quale altra esperienza e opinione avete bisogno, non capisco.
Di nuovo, per la 100500esima volta? Dritto verso il basso il paragrafo evidenziato per paragrafo.
È possibile usare l'API di MQL4 da qualche altra parte, oltre a MQL4 o MQL5 API, al di fuori di MQL5? :) Quando parlo di MQL4 e MQL5, intendo tutti e anche le API! Perché ognuno di questi insiemi di API è uno strumento relativo al proprio linguaggio e terminale. Non è come la Win API o la OpenGL API, per esempio, che possono essere chiamate da qualsiasi programma in qualsiasi linguaggio. E API come OpenGL sono generalmente applicabili su tutte le piattaforme. La sintassi di MQL4 e MQL5 è la stessa. Queste due lingue sono C++ simili e tutti lo sanno! Infatti, qualcuno ha provato a compilare programmi scritti in MQL4 in C Builder. Quindi non so cosa stai ripetendo e a chi, se tutti sanno già tutto e anche di più :)
2. Il tuo consiglio su C++ non è solo sul punto. Perché non si può diventare un programmatore senza imparare almeno una lingua! E non importa quale linguaggio sia, che sia Python, Java o Delphi. È importante imparare ad essere fluente in almeno un linguaggio, creare algoritmi complessi e conoscere il concetto di programmazione! E poi per imparare C come MQL sarà solo una questione di tecnica. Coloro che non sono interessati alla programmazione come scienza possono chiedere aiuto a un programmatore, o usare l'Expert Advisor Builder in MT5.